PG sponsors of alcohol tax increase

Comment:  The tax and spend democrats in Annapolis never stop trying to raise taxes using any and every cause or excuse they can possibly dream up.

HB 791, SB 729

PG Sponsors:

  • Delegates Barnes, Braveboy, Gaines, Ivey, Levi, Pena-Melnyk, Ross, and V. Turner
  • Senator Exum


Entitled: Alcoholic Beverage Tax - Increase and Distribution of Funds


Synopsis:
Increasing the State tax rates for alcoholic beverages sold in Maryland from $1.50 to $6.00 per gallon for distilled spirits, from 40 cents to $1.60 per gallon for wine, and from 9 cents to 36 cents per gallon for beer; providing for the distribution of the additional revenue to special funds to be used only for the purpose of providing additional funding for specified services; etc.
House hearing, 19 March, 1:00 pm (Ways and Means)
Senate hearing, 18 March, 1:00 pm  (Budget and Taxation)
